EDO competition tuned Ferrari Enzo
May 28th 2008 06:15
It's difficult to comprehend how the Ferrari Enzo, one of the highest performance cars in the world, would require any further tuning for extra performance but famous Ferrari and Porsche tuner edo Competition have done just that.
Changes have been made to the powertrain in the form of new exhaust headers, high-flow catalytic converter, performance muffler, modified intake with ram-air system, high-flow air filters and ECU recalibration. The tweaked Enzo now boasts 514 kW at 8200 rpm and 715 Nm of torque at 5800 rpm.
All that power is harnessed onto the road through a new sport suspension with adjustable compression and rebound damping. The useful nose lift functionality is retained should you wish to take the edo-tuned Ferrari out for shopping at your local Westfields.
Aerodynamic and cosmetic tweaks include a subtle bodykit, new 19-inch (20'' at the rear) wheels, and smoked taillights. What we love the most is how the sound level on the stainless steel exhausts with adjustable remote-controlled butterfly-valve can be adjusted at the push of a button!
The edo competition Ferrari Enzo can sprint from 0 - 100 km/h in 3.5 seconds and has a top speed of more than 370 km/h.
The Official edo competition Press Release:
Specifications
Engine V12
Power est. 700 hp (514 kW) at 8200 rpm
Max. torque est. 715 Nm (527 ft-lb) at 5800 rpm
Performance
Top speed > 370 km/h (230 mph)
0 – 100 km/h (0 – 62 mph) est. 3.5s
0 – 200 km/h (0 – 124 mph) est. 9.5s
0 – 300 km/h (0 – 186 mph) est. 22.0s
Features
- Power increased to about 700 hp thanks to new exhaust headers like on the Ferrari FXX, high-flow catalytic converter, performance muffler, modified intake with ram-air system, high-flow air filters and ECU recalibration
- Stainless steel muffler with adjustable remote-controlled butterfly-valve, new exhaust tips
- Exhaust sound level adjustable at the push of a button
- Wheels can be custom-painted on request
- Tire pressure monitoring system displaying air pressure and tire temperature for each wheel
- Sport suspension for the road with adjustable compression and rebound damping like on the FIA GT MC12. Nose lift functionality is retained.
- Special lightweight wheels with Michelin tires
- Front: 10 x 19 with 265/35 ZR 19
- Rear: 13 x 20 with 335/30 ZR 20
- New high-performance clutch. Extremely lightweight. Two different friction compounds selectable (strada/pista)
- New transmission control unit. Same shift times as on the Ferrari FXX
